Tournament Formats in Vegas
 


I enjoy tournaments on Paradise Poker (texas holdem). In Vegas tournaments, is the format similar to that on PP? Which casinos offer these tournaments and which are the best to play in?


Thanks for any help

11-23-2001 05:03 PM

Re: Tournament Formats in Vegas
 


I have played both on paradise and many lv tourneys. Paradise tourneys last no more than an hour.You will get much more play in vegas, they run 4 to 6 hours for the small buy-in tourneys. Best tourneys IMO, are at the Mirage and Orleans, you will get more players and the biggest prize pools in these tournaments. Orleans tourneys $20-60 buy-ins with multi-rebuys or at least 1 rebuy the first hour, levels increase every 20 minutes. Mirage $60 to 120 buyin, multi rb 1st hr, 30 min levels. I played mir tues. nite and next to me was a wsop gold bracelet winner. Usually very tough locals at both of these locations, but with a little luck and patience you can make it to the final table. good luck to you.
